**Q: Where do search relevance tuning notes live?**

All relevance experiments for the Pellworth search stack are logged by the Quarterstone team after each tuning pass — weights changed, query sets used, and before/after metrics. Review them before proposing new boosts at the sync, since several "obvious" ideas have already been tested and reverted. The complete experiment log and scoring methodology are maintained on the internal notes page.

wiki page, kahog-hahig: https://vault.zemvargrid.internal/display/deploy/repo/settings/merge_requests/job/settings/6f3b933774dbc5320a4daa18

Alert: monthly partition not created (Ledgerline)

Heads up, plugin authors — the partition bot failed to create next month's table, so writes targeting that range will bounce starting on the 1st. Your plugin should handle the rejection gracefully rather than retrying in a tight loop. Details on the rollover process and workarounds are here.

operations page: https://jenkins.torvadyn.local/build/deploy/display/pages/611247f0a622ae80

Subject: Reset flow cut-over — done

New folks: the password reset revamp went live Monday. Old token links died at midnight; the new flow uses short-lived codes via the Fernhollow notifier. Support tickets dropped after day one. Legacy endpoints return 410 now. If you deploy or debug this service, know that it reads everything from one config source at boot. The current values are as follows.

service settings:
BRIIX_PIN=8582
BRIIX_TENANT=raleth
BRIIX_METRICS_HOST=metrics.briix.urlaqstack.example
BRIIX_SEAL=seal_c11ef522
BRIIX_STANDBY_TEAM=ulaok

## Runbook: Lintwell Address Autocomplete Widget

If customers report empty suggestion dropdowns, first verify the Lintwell suggestion service is healthy and that the widget's region setting matches the customer's account locale. Stale cached locality data is the most common cause and clears after a forced refresh. Escalation steps, cache-flush commands, and known-issue history are documented on the internal support page.

operations page: https://confluence.lumicsys.internal/projects/display/projects/display